Noraini has also undertaken numerous private and public presentations with various organizations in Bahrain, Saudi Arabia and Singapore. Noraini has been a guest presenter in regional conferences in the Middle East, such as The Arab Reading Conference (TARA), International Special Needs Conferences in Bahrain and the Early Learning Conference in Kuwait. In 2004, Noraini was given an award for Excellence in Service to Brain Gym® International. In 2016, she qualified as a baby massage instructor accredited with the Federation of Holistic Therapies UK. She is a professional member of the Educational Kinesiology Foundation, USA, the Touch For Health Kinesiology Association of USA and an instructor member and a certified provider for Rhythmic Movement Training International RMTi. Noraini is a certified instructor for Brain Gym & Educational Kinesiology since 1997, Touch For Health Kinesiology since 2004 and Rhythmic Movement Training International RMTi since 2014. She is a business graduate from the National University of Singapore. Based in Bahrain, She has been a pioneer in Brain Gym® and Kinesiology in Bahrain and the Middle East since 2003. Noraini Mahmood has been the director and founder/owner of Brain Body Dynamics in Bahrain since 2005 and Singapore since 2012.
